Series A funding marks a startup's transition from the early stage to a growth-oriented company. At this point, the business has demonstrated clear product-market fit, has a repeatable customer acquisition strategy, and is ready to scale. Series A rounds are led by institutional venture capital firms and often include participation from earlier investors.

The actual amount varies based on market conditions, company traction, and investor appetite.
Series A capital is deployed to scale the team, invest in sales and marketing, build out operational infrastructure, and expand into adjacent market segments. The goal is to grow the company to a size and revenue level that supports a Series B round.
Series A rounds are typically led by established venture capital firms such as Andreessen Horowitz, Sequoia Capital, Accel, Benchmark, and Lightspeed Venture Partners. The lead investor usually takes a board seat and plays an active role in guiding the company's strategy.
Series A companies generally show strong revenue growth (often 2-3x year-over-year), meaningful monthly recurring revenue, low churn rates, and a clear path to scaling. Investors look for evidence that the business model works and can be expanded with additional capital.
